Output c135cfe60dab339ea966d50399c7eb6d076b6c83a0b33a7794a65e3942985149:9

value
373083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a545f8498c78c88ba1ac5aa47785b702fa3caea OP_EQUAL
address
3Fm34S3TiD5iWt7HpRBCK6sD4ysstgW5eg
transaction
c135cfe60dab339ea966d50399c7eb6d076b6c83a0b33a7794a65e3942985149
confirmations
359731
spent
true